Can anyone help me convert a Solidworks file to an AutoCAD file? I contract work for the DOD and I have a 3D building that is in AutoCAD (it needs to stay an AutoCAD file, I can't convert it to another software). My contractor that designs my furniture and office equipment does so in Solidworks. I need to "import" his files into my drawing so that I can render a final image. I downloaded the IGES and STL import from SYCODE. The STL import worked however, the file isn't really usable. I imported a desk phone, a small simple file, and it coverted it to 90,000 faces. It's not edittable and I can't even move it because the system freezes since there's so many faces. I tried importing a desk and AutoCAD froze and shut down. I have plenty of space on my computer so that's not the issue. Does anyone have any suggestions or know how I can import a Solidworks file without it creating thousands of faces? The mesh option didn't seem to work either.
